Kalamb Population - Raigarh, Maharashtra

Kalamb is a large village located in Karjat Taluka of Raigarh district, Maharashtra with total 962 families residing. The Kalamb village has population of 4756 of which 2431 are males while 2325 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Kalamb village population of children with age 0-6 is 584 which makes up 12.28 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Kalamb village is 956 which is higher than Maharashtra state average of 929. Child Sex Ratio for the Kalamb as per census is 915, higher than Maharashtra average of 894.

Kalamb village has lower literacy rate compared to Maharashtra. In 2011, literacy rate of Kalamb village was 78.76 % compared to 82.34 % of Maharashtra. In Kalamb Male literacy stands at 85.09 % while female literacy rate was 72.19 %.

Caste Factor

Kalamb village of Raigarh has substantial population of Schedule Tribe (ST). Schedule Tribe (ST) constitutes 34.38 % while Schedule Caste (SC) were 2.33 % of total population in Kalamb village.

Work Profile

In Kalamb village out of total population, 1851 were engaged in work activities. 92.11 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 7.89 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 1851 workers engaged in Main Work, 760 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 506 were Agricultural labourer.
